** PREMIER PROPERTY ** Nestled within a pleasant cul-de-sac close in the heart of the highly sought-after village of Willington, this charming and characterful three-storey family home offers generous living space, modern comforts and a versatile layout ideal for growing families. With allocated parking, a detached garage complete with a converted loft hobby room, and three well-proportioned double bedrooms, this property combines practicality with warmth and style!
Upon entering, you are welcomed by a bright hallway leading to the spacious dining kitchen, fitted with quality integrated appliances and designed as the perfect hub of the home. To the rear, a generously sized lounge with a feature fireplace opens into the conservatory, which offers a lovely outlook over the private, well-maintained garden. On the first floor, two well proportioned double bedrooms benefit from fitted wardrobes and are served by a contemporary shower room. The second floor is dedicated to a good size double bedroom with the added advantage of an en suite shower room, creating a private retreat.
The front of the property features a neat, low-maintenance forecourt, alongside access to the detached garage and allocated parking spaces. The garage loft conversion provides a versatile hobby room, ideal for home working, creative projects or a quiet escape. The enclosed rear garden offers a blend of patio seating, mature planting and fence boundaries – perfect for both relaxation and entertaining.
Oaks Road enjoys a prime position within walking distance of Willington’s excellent range of local amenities, schools, and transport links. The property also offers easy access to the A50, A38, and M1, as well as picturesque canal-side walks, the renowned Mercia Marina and a selection of welcoming village pubs and restaurants. The historic village of Repton, home to the prestigious Repton School, is also close by.

Council Tax pays for multiple services in the property's local authority with only part of it going to the council itself. Residences within a Parish or Town Council area have an additional charge to fund the body. Each parish/town council has a different budget and imposes different fees. Not all councils have parishes/town councils and this varies across the country.
In instances where parish/town councils do affect the council tax value and we do not have the exact figure, we present council tax data with the below highlights. Take care to confirm which is being presented by the dashboard as this will need to be made clear to your clients:
avg - When we indicate the Council Tax price is 'avg', it means we have not been able to obtain an exact figure, so this number represents the mean value of Council Tax across the council for that property band. The exact figure will be slightly higher or lower because each parish/town council is priced differently.
min - When we indicate the Council Tax is a 'min', it represents the known amount that the council sets for itself, but excludes the parish/town council cost which we have not been able to obtain. The additional cost will need to be considered as it will be greater than the indicated price.
